Scheme of Pension and Medical Aid to Artistes<br />

Under this Scheme, financial assistance is granted to indigent artistes and<br />

traditional scholars who have made significant contribution to art and letters<br />

and in their fields etc. and their income (including income of the spouse) must<br />

not exceed ` 4,000/- per month and also their age should not be less than 60<br />

years (This does not apply in the case of dependents). Artistes covered under it<br />

are considered for financial assistance in the form of monthly allowance under<br />

the centre-state quota on sharing basis between centre and state government/<br />

UT administration concerned, with the latter paying a monthly allowance of at<br />

least ` 500/- per month per beneficiary. The monthly allowance contributed by<br />

the central government in such cases shall not exceed ` 3,500/- per month per<br />

beneficiary. The complete details regarding the scheme are available on the<br />

Fellowship and Scholarship Scheme<br />

(i) Scheme For The Award Of Fellowship To Outstanding Persons in The Field Of<br />

Culture<br />

Junior/senior fellowships are awarded to outstanding persons in the age group<br />

of 25 to 40 years (Jr.) and above 40 years (Sr.) in different cultural fields, for<br />

undertaking cultural research.; Junior Fellows and Senior Fellows are granted<br />

fellowship @ ` 10,000/- p.m. and 20,000/-p.m. respectively for the period of 2<br />

years; online applications are invited and selection is made by an expert<br />

committee constituted for this purpose; upto 400 fellowships (200 Junior and<br />

200 Senior) are awarded in a batch year.<br />

(ii) Scheme for Scholarships to Young Artistes in Different Cultural Fields<br />

under this scheme financial assistance is given to young artistes of outstanding<br />

promise in the age group of 18-25 years for advanced training within <strong>India</strong> in<br />

the field of <strong>India</strong>n classical music, <strong>India</strong>n classical dance, theatre, mime, visual<br />

art, folk, traditional and indigenous Arts and Light Classical Music etc. Scholars<br />

who are selected are given scholarship @ ` 5,000/- p.m. for 2 years. Online<br />

applications are invited and selection is made by an expert committee constituted<br />

for this purpose. Upto 400 Scholarships are awarded in a batch year.
